Answer:
Height = 3.5cm.
Step-by-step explanation:
Area of a trapezium:
a+b/2 × h
Area = 14.7cm²
Parallel sides (a and b) = 5.3cm, 3.1cm
14.7cm² = 5.3 + 3.1/2 × h
h = 14.7 ÷ 4.2
h = 3.5cm
The height is 3.5cm.

Answer:
about 13.73 square feet
Step-by-step explanation:
We presume you want the area of the figure.
It can be decomposed into a triangle with base 3.6 ft and height 4.8 ft, together with a semicircle of diameter 3.6 ft.
The area of the triangle is given by ...
A = 1/2bh
For the given base and height, this is ...
A = (1/2)(3.6 ft)(4.8 ft) = 8.64 ft²
__
The radius is half the diameter, so the radius of the semicircle is 1.8 ft. The area of a whole circle of radius 1.8 ft is given by ...
A = πr² = π(1.8 ft)² = 3.24π ft²
We want the area of half the circle, so its area will be ...
semicircle area = (1/2)(3.24π ft²) = 1.62π ft² ≈ 5.089 ft²
__
Then the total area of the figure is ...
total area = triangle area + semicircle area
= 8.64 ft² + 5.09 ft²
total area = 13.73 ft²
